Four Knights student-athletes to continue their careers at collegiate level

Northridge is proud to recognize four senior student-athletes for their commitment to continuing their athletic careers at the collegiate level. Through years of dedication, hard work, leadership and perseverance, they have earned opportunities to continue competing at the next level while representing Northridge well in the competitive arena.

Billy Arnold — Dominican University (Basketball)

Arnold played a major role in last season's 24-win conference championship basketball team before stepping into a starting guard role this winter. As team captain, he led a young and inexperienced roster with toughness, competitiveness and relentless effort throughout the season.

He earned Chicagoland Christian Conference All-Conference honors and was named to the All-Tournament Team at the Battle at the 'Ridge Thanksgiving Tournament. Arnold finished the season as the team's leading scorer with nearly 300 points while also recording more than 100 assists.

Thad Quinley — Franciscan University (Baseball)

Quinley was recognized for his consistency and versatility during his three-year varsity baseball career at Northridge. A dependable contributor throughout his time with the Baseball Knights, he developed into a valuable multi-position player, contributing as a pitcher, first baseman, catcher and third baseman.

This season, Quinley ranks second on the team in hits while standing among the team leaders in batting average and on-base percentage. He also leads the team in pitching appearances, demonstrating his durability and commitment to the program.

Joseph Morales — University of Mary (Baseball)

Morales put together an impressive four-year varsity career that showcased both his talent and resilience. His dedication to the game was especially evident after battling back from Tommy John surgery prior to his junior season.

By the end of his career, Morales will rank among Northridge's all-time statistical leaders. He currently holds the program record for walks and ranks among the school's leaders in both single-season home runs and career RBIs.

One of the defining moments of his career came during his sophomore season, when he delivered the biggest hit in program history — a clutch seventh-inning home run that helped secure the Baseball Knights' first-ever regional championship.

Peter Kipp — Boston College (Track & Field)

Kipp leaves Northridge as one of the most accomplished athletes in school history. A four-year varsity athlete in both cross country and track and field, he earned All-State and All-Conference honors in both sports while also capturing the Chicagoland Christian Conference championship this season.

As a junior, Kipp helped lead Northridge to the 2024 IHSA Cross Country State Championship. He currently holds school records in both the one-mile and two-mile events and competed in more than 100 races throughout his high school career.

His commitment to year-round training and continuous improvement prepared him for the opportunity to compete at the Division I level at Boston College.

Congratulations to Billy, Thad, Joseph and Peter on their outstanding accomplishments. The Northridge community wishes them continued success as they begin the next chapter of their academic and athletic journeys.
